Transaction 81a84db3e5c8b2d2d5a36fe78e5309f9e3865876dda457ec33bd269f55e19f4e

2 Input
2 Outputs
  • 81a84db3e5c8b2d2d5a36fe78e5309f9e3865876dda457ec33bd269f55e19f4e:0
  • value  11191581
    address  3QrhwDki4LUBUB7Y1REEJfAY6jQHTqZfSG
  • 81a84db3e5c8b2d2d5a36fe78e5309f9e3865876dda457ec33bd269f55e19f4e:1
  • value  13622860
    address  1H7AkP6US2FJnNFmhnKPjGjdm33N1uQc2R